Facts and Events
Name Mary Beal
Gender Female
Birth[2] Abt 1622 Hingham, Norfolk, England
Marriage 30 Dec 1647 Hingham, Plymouth, Massachusetts, United Statesto James Whiton
Death[1] 12 Dec 1696 Hingham, Plymouth, Massachusetts, United States
References
  1. Hingham, Plymouth, Massachusetts, United States. Indexes to and Vital Records of Hingham, Massachusetts, 1635-1880. (Microfilm of manuscript at Hingham: Genealogical Society of Utah, 1965)
    p. 104.

    Mary Witon ye wife of James Witon Senior dyed ye 12th day of ye 10'm. 1696.
    [Note: In old-styles dates, the tenth month is December. More info may be found here.]

  2. Lincoln, George; Thomas T. Bouve; Edward T. Bouve; John D. Long; Walter L. Bouve; Francis H. Lincoln; Edmund Hersey; Fearing Burr; Charles W. S Seymour; and Town of Hingham. History of the Town of Hingham, Massachusetts . (Hingham, Massachusetts: The Town, 1893)
    Vol. 2, p. 53.

    Children of John Beal and 1st wife Nazareth Hobart [sic, she was the second wife, m. 1630, and not mother of Mary, see Source:TAG, p. 13:263: mother was Frances Ripley, John Beal's first wife]: 2) Mary, b. 1622, d. 12 Dec 1696, m. 30 Dec 1647 James Whiton.
    [Whiton, p. 3:288, Mary Beal, d/o John Beal and Nazareth Hobart [sic], b. Hingham, England, 1622, d. "our Hing." 12 Dec 1696, aet. 74.]
